Mount Vernon, WA vs New York, NY
Cost of Living Comparison
Mount Vernon, WA is more affordable by 10.1 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Mount Vernon, WA | New York, NY |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 102.4 | 112.6 | -10.1 |
| Housing | 108.2 | 148.6 | -40.5 |
| Goods | 105.0 | 110.3 | -5.2 |
| Utilities | 96.0 | 127.0 | -31.0 |
| Other Services | 99.5 | 105.8 | -6.4 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Mount Vernon, WA | New York, NY |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$82,029 | $93,610 |
| Median Home Value | $444,300 | $553,500 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,350 | $1,711 |
| Per Capita Income | $41,191 | $52,011 |
